On Sun, Sep 26, 2010 at 01:55:36PM -0700, brian d foy wrote:
> 
> I don't know what is generating the http://www.cpan.org/RECENT page
> right now, but PAUSE now has a lot of files to show recent activity for
> various time slices.  Anyone interested in doing something with that,
> maybe even twitter-feed like? Someone had a "subscribe to this distro"
> feature. I seem to recall that it might have been part of Perlbuzz.
> 

RECENT is a symlink to indices/RECENT-print

I'll just point out that my CPAN Testing infrastructure relies on 
the RECENT file as is to find stuff to smoke test.

( Not that it can't be changed, just pointing out so I can have some
  warning so I don't have a WTF moment if it does ).
